CryptoLeo Slots Bonuses: What Matters Beyond the Headline 🎁
Bonus marketing is loud; bonus terms are quiet. When you evaluate a CryptoLeo Slots bonus, these are the conditions I always read first:
- Wagering requirement: for example 30x–50x (the lower, the better).
- Wagering window: how many days you have to complete playthrough.
- Max bet rule: common limits during wagering (for example $5 per spin).
- Game contribution: slots often count 100%, table games can be reduced.
- Max cashout: especially on no-deposit or free spins offers.
- Sticky vs cashable bonus: affects what you can withdraw.
My Practical Bonus Checklist (Fast)
- Estimate your bankroll: can you realistically complete the wagering without chasing losses?
- Pick games that count fully toward wagering (usually slots) and match your volatility comfort.
- Set a stop-loss and a time cap before you start spinning.
💡 Personal observation: most player complaints I see in forums come from max bet violations and game contribution surprises, not from the wagering number itself.
Deposits and Withdrawals: What to Expect
Crypto-branded casinos usually lean into coins and fast transfers, but the reality depends on verification, network conditions, and internal review queues. Here is how I recommend approaching withdrawals at CryptoLeo Slots:
Common Banking Methods (May Vary by Region)
- Cryptocurrency: popular for speed and convenience, but confirm supported networks and minimums.
- Cards: simple deposits; withdrawals can be more restrictive.
- E-wallets: often the smoothest for fiat withdrawals where available.
- Bank transfer: typically slower, sometimes higher minimums.
Withdrawal Tips I Use to Avoid Delays ✅
- Complete KYC early (before you hit a big win).
- Use consistent payment ownership (same name on casino and payment method).
- Avoid bonus conflicts: ensure wagering is finished and no max-bet rules were broken.
- Start with a small withdrawal as a “test” if the casino is new to you.

Why can a withdrawal take longer than expected?
The most common reasons are pending KYC verification, bonus wagering not completed, mismatched payment ownership, or internal security checks. Completing verification early reduces delays.
